LANDABURO SANCHEZ, Liosday. Changes and Immutabilities in the Government of Díaz Canel. The Influence of Internal politics on Cuban Foreign Policy. colomb.int. [online]. 2019, n.100, pp.15-38. ISSN 0121-5612.  https://doi.org/10.7440/colombiaint100.2019.02.

Objective/context:

The article analyzes the connection between the internal conditions of Cuba and the advancement of its foreign policy, in the context of a transition of power.

Methodology:

The research is exploratory, through the inductive method, based on a content analysis, applying a grammar-based analysis unit to an intentional sample composed of speeches, institutional and press documents.

Conclusions:

The analysis evidences a complex internal situation, which forces the government to weigh changes and, in turn, imposes a pragmatic logic on foreign policy to support the system. The pace of transformations in the model will have to accelerate, before the political, social and economic reforms work.

Originality:

The scientific literature on Cuba that analyzes the impact of domestic policy on its foreign policy is very scarce. This research contributes in this regard and sheds light on a national context that assimilates the transformations and immobilities of power.
